Ons programmeer u sigbaarheid! Positiewe prestasie met ONMA scout Android-app-ontwikkeling word gewaarborg.
Kontak
As jy 'n mobiele toepassing wil ontwikkel, jy sal heel waarskynlik 'n vennoot soek met ondervinding in Android-toepassingsontwikkeling. Daar is baie voordele daaraan verbonde om met iemand te werk wat voorheen in hierdie posisie was. Hierdie voordele sluit kruisplatform-versoenbaarheid in, prestasie optimalisering, en laer koste. Maar wat moet jy weet voordat jy begin? In hierdie artikel, ons sal na sommige van die hoofaspekte van Android-toepassingsontwikkeling kyk.
Die gebruik van Google se Materiaalontwerp is wyd geprys vir die klem op gesinchroniseerde kleure, wit spasie, en responsiewe grafika. Die beginsels van Materiaalontwerp sluit ook die belangrikheid van beweging in, wat gebruikers help om van een plek na 'n ander te beweeg en betekenis en terugvoer skep. Hier is 'n paar voorbeelde van die beste maniere om hierdie beginsels in jou selfoontoepassing in te sluit. Vir meer inligting, lees asseblief die volgende artikel. Jy kan ook meer leer oor die voordele van Materiaalontwerp vir mobiele toepassings.
Eerstens, Materiaalontwerp help om Android-programme aantreklik te laat lyk en voel. Dit verseker konsekwentheid oor verskeie platforms. Bowendien, dit help om verwarring onder gebruikers te voorkom. Die beginsels van Materiaalontwerp is deur Google in die meeste van hul produkte geïmplementeer en is reeds deur die meeste van hulle aangeneem. Daarom, as jy wil hê jou toepassing moet goed lyk, maak seker dit is volgens sy riglyne gemaak. As jy meer wil leer oor hierdie benadering, lees die volgende afdelings.
'n Mobiele toepassing wat met Materiaalontwerp ontwikkel is, bevat baie funksies vir gebruikers. Dit bied ook maklike implementering vir ontwikkelaars. Die komponente van Materiaalontwerp lyk en voel anders as gewone UI-elemente. Materiaalontwerp-knoppies, byvoorbeeld, pas outomaties aan by die tema van jou aansoek. 'n Materiaalontwerpknoppie pas by die kleur van die agtergrond van die toepassing aan. Dit kan ook maklik aangepas word om by die kleur van die toepassing te pas. Hierdie is net 'n paar voorbeelde van die voordele van Materiaalontwerp vir mobiele toepassings.
Die nuwe generasie Materiaalontwerp is die opvolger van die eerste generasie. Benewens afgeronde rande, hierdie ontwerp vervang ook die reghoekige koppelvlak. Dit verhoog leesbaarheid en verminder rommel. Alles in ag geneem, dit bied die skoonste implementering van die UI tot dusver. Dit is 'n belangrike neiging om te volg as jy Android-toepassings ontwikkel. Dus, maak seker dat u die riglyne gebruik vir die ontwerp van toepassings. Hulle sal jou help om die beste uit jou Android-toepassing te maak.
Prestasie-optimering by Android-toepassingsontwikkeling is 'n kritieke stap om u mobiele toepassing se werkverrigting te verbeter. Die aantal gekoppelde toestelle is aan die toeneem, en gebruikers’ aandagspan is kort. Mobiele toepassings moet doeltreffend werk om gebruikers geïnteresseerd en tevrede te hou. Die volgende is 'n paar wenke vir prestasie-optimalisering. Hieronder is 'n paar van die mees algemene redes waarom prestasie-optimalisering nodig is. Aanpasbare kodegenerering help om geheuegebruik te verminder en verbeter app-reaksie.
Gebruik 'n ratse programmeertaal soos Scratch. Hierdie tipe programmeertaal laat jou toe om 'n visuele taal te gebruik om kode te skryf. Visuele programmeertale is 'n moderne benadering tot die onderrig van rekenaarfunksies, en hulle gebruik prente om veelvuldige betekenisse oor te dra. Jy kan ook leer om 'n visuele programmeertaal te gebruik, soos Java, as jy nie vertroud is met C++ nie. Dit maak nie saak of jy Duits of Engels praat nie, want dit is steeds 'n effektiewe manier om rekenaarprogrammering te leer.
Om suksesvol te wees met jou Android-toepassing, jy moet leer oor kruisplatform-programmering. Hierdie metode behels die ontwikkeling van inheemse toepassings vir beide iOS- en Android-toestelle. Soos jy meer oor hierdie tegniek leer, jy sal die voordele ontdek wat dit bied. Deur dieselfde kodebasis te gebruik, jy sal programme kan ontwikkel wat goed op beide platforms werk. Daar is 'n aantal maniere om Cross-Platform-Entwicklement te gebruik, wat daarop gemik is om dieselfde toepassing vir beide iOS en Android te bou.
Met Cross-Platform Programmering, die ontwikkelingspan kan fokus op die behoeftes van verskillende platformgebruikers. Hierdie metode stel ontwikkelaars in staat om toepassings vir beide Android en iOS te ontwikkel sonder om bekommerd te wees oor platformspesifieke verskille. Dit is veral voordelig vir mobiele toepassings, aangesien gebruikers dieselfde ervaring sal hê, ongeag die toestel wat hulle gebruik. Terwyl hierdie metode vervelig kan wees, dit het ook baie voordele. Byvoorbeeld, dit stel ontwikkelaars in staat om dieselfde bronkodebasis te gebruik om toepassings vir beide iOS en Android te skryf.
Die beste deel van Cross-Platform-Programmierung is dat dit ontwikkelaars baie tyd en geld bespaar. Die kode vir beide platforms is identies, en opdaterings kan gelyktydig aan alle gebruikers versprei word. Daarbenewens, jy kan programme vir meer as een platform skep en meer geld verdien. Dit laat jou Android-toepassing toe om op iOS en Google Play versprei te word. Bowendien, kruisplatform-toepassings kan in die toekoms hergebruik word.
Of jy nou 'n mobiele toepassing vir iOS of Android bou, dit is belangrik om te onthou dat die meeste verbruikers meer as een toestel besit. Die regte platform vir jou maatskappy is van kritieke belang vir jou sukses. En met 'n gekwalifiseerde span ontwikkelaars, jy kan die regte platform vir jou projek kies. In elk geval, dit is belangrik om aan die behoeftes van jou kliënte te voldoen en enige onvoorsiene komplikasies te vermy.
In die VSA, die koste van Android-toepassingsontwikkeling wissel na gelang van streek. VSA-gebaseerde maatskappye hef gewoonlik $100-$150 per uur, terwyl Indiese maatskappye slegs mag hef $18-$40 n uur. ’n Beter ooreenkoms sou wees om ’n span ontwikkelaars in Indië aan te stel in plaas daarvan om iemand in jou maatskappy aan te stel. Egter, dit is noodsaaklik om daarop te let dat die finale koste van jou projek sal afhang van die vlak van kundigheid en die algehele grootte van jou projek.
Die koste van Android-toepassingsontwikkeling sal wissel na gelang van die kategorie van die toepassing. Sommige kategorieë word meer gereeld as ander gebruik. Vakansie-toepassings, byvoorbeeld, word slegs gebruik wanneer mense op reis is. Aan die ander kant, speltoepassings vereis 'n meer komplekse koderingsomgewing en -vaardighede. Uiteindelik, die tipe toepassing wat u kies, sal bepaal hoeveel dit kos om 'n Android-toepassing te ontwikkel en te publiseer. Gelukkig, daar is verskeie faktore om in ag te neem wanneer jy oor die koste van jou projek besluit.
Eerstens, jy moet bewus wees van jou begroting. Of jy van plan is om 'n onafhanklike kontrakteur of 'n betroubare agentskap te huur, maak seker dat u hul reputasies ondersoek. Gaan hul aanlyn profiele na en kyk na vorige kliënte. Ook, maak seker dat u hul resensies op platforms soos Clutch en GoodFirms nagaan. Natuurlik, die kwaliteit van jou program sal afhang van die ontwikkelaar wat jy huur. Maar dit is die ekstra geld werd as dit beteken om die kwaliteit te bereik wat jy wil hê.
Jy kan die koste van Android-toepassingsontwikkeling verminder deur soveel moontlik platforms te teiken. Soos meer gebruikers Android-toestelle gebruik, jy moet ook oorweeg om 'n verskeidenheid betaalpoorte te integreer. Byvoorbeeld, jy kan jou eie betaalpoort gebruik, terwyl die integrasie van betaalpoorte ekstra kan kos $2400 aan $5,000. Egter, jy moet onthou dat elke fundamentele platform sy eie regulasies en potensiaal het. Dit is 'n voordeel vir diegene met 'n begroting, aangesien u die platform kan kies wat die beste by u gehoor pas.
As jy 'n Android-toepassingsontwikkelaar wil huur, DOIT sagteware is die ideale keuse. Hulle is 'n span hoogs ervare tegniese ingenieurs wat spesialiseer in Android en pasgemaakte sagteware-ontwikkeling. DOIT Sagteware-ingenieurs het uitgebreide ondervinding om met 'n wye reeks kliënte te werk en het toepassings oor verskillende industrieë en markte ontwerp en geïmplementeer. Hulle is ook trots daarop dat hulle die mees uitdagende projekte kan aanpak. Hul span het 'n bewese rekord van die lewering van hoëgehalte-toepassings en sagteware vir hul kliënte.
DOIT Software het sy hoofkwartier in Dallas en het spanne in Oos-Europa en die Midde-Ooste. Hulle het 'n volledige span ervare Android-toepassingsontwikkelaars en is in staat om projekte binne die buitelandse ontwikkelingskoers te voltooi. Hulle bied ook IT-personeelaanvullingsdienste aan vir kliënte wat hul spanne wil laat groei. Hulle het die vermoë om jou projek vinnig en suksesvol te voltooi. Hulle kan jou toepassing op enige platform bou, of dit selfoon of web is.
Doit Software spesialiseer in Android-toepassingsontwikkeling en ander platforms. Hulle het 'n toegewyde span ontwikkelaars vir elke platform. Elke span huur die mees gekwalifiseerde en ervare ontwikkelaars om te verseker dat jou toepassing so effektief as moontlik is. Hulle kan enige tipe projek hanteer, van 'n eenvoudige webwerf tot 'n komplekse ondernemingsagteware-oplossing. Hul span het ook uitgebreide ervaring in die bou van 'n reeks mobiele toepassings vir verskillende industrieë. Vir verdere inligting, kontak Doit Software vandag!
Doit sagteware is gebaseer in Montreal, Kanada en bied dienste in beide Engelse en Franse tale. Hul ingenieurs het uitgebreide ervaring met die ontwikkeling van mobiele toepassings en ontwerp van gebruikerservaring. Die firma het saam met groot organisasies in die openbare en private sektor gewerk. Daarby, hulle het 'n sterk begrip van die verbruikersmark. Hulle kliënte’ visies is uiters belangrik, dus is hul toepassings ontwerp om hul doelwitte te bereik. Jy kan verwag dat elkeen van jou werknemers hoë kwaliteit resultate sal lewer.
Neem asseblief kennis, dat ons koekies gebruik, om die gebruik van hierdie webwerf te verbeter. Deur die webwerf te besoek
verdere gebruik, aanvaar hierdie koekies
Verdere inligting oor koekies kan gevind word in ons databeskermingsverklaring